In the competitive landscape of B2B wholesale, establishing a strong brand is crucial for long-term success. A well-defined brand not only differentiates your business from competitors but also fosters trust and loyalty among customers. This article outlines effective strategies for building a successful B2B wholesale brand.
Your unique value proposition (UVP) sets you apart from competitors. Clearly articulate what makes your products or services unique and why customers should choose you over others.
Quality branding encompasses your logo, color scheme, and communication style. Ensure that your branding is consistent across all platforms and reflects your business values.
Social proof, such as testimonials and case studies, can enhance your brand's credibility. Showcase success stories and positive feedback from customers to build trust with potential clients.
Position your brand as an industry authority by sharing valuable insights through blogs, webinars, and social media. Establishing thought leadership can attract and retain customers looking for expertise.
Providing exceptional customer service is vital for brand loyalty. Invest in training your team to deliver outstanding support, ensuring positive interactions at every touchpoint.
Content marketing is a powerful tool for B2B branding. Create informative and engaging content that addresses your audience's pain points, positioning your brand as a solution provider.
Engaging with your community, both online and offline, can strengthen your brand's presence. Build relationships with customers and industry players through networking events, forums, and social media interactions.
Building a strong B2B wholesale brand requires a strategic approach. By defining your UVP, investing in quality branding, leveraging social proof, and enhancing customer experiences, you can create a brand that resonates with your audience and drives growth.
